background background
Tomb Story

Tomb Story (2018)4.3 /10

None · China · Mandarin · 86 min · Sep 13, 2018 (CN) · More  
Directed by:  Qilin Li
Written by:  Qilin Li
Review
Rate
Watch
Watchlist